Many changes have taken place for business professionals due to COVID-19. Most workplaces have transitioned to fully remote operations, and there is an abundance of new rules and regulations to navigate through. In these difficult times, accounting and tax professionals must especially stay up to date on ethical practices and new quality control procedures.

In this practical webinar, you will explore new changes to the ethics world and discuss how accountants can maintain an ethical practice. You will also review Circular 230 and examine new ethical tax procedures.

Upon course completion, you will be able to:

  • Prepare for new changes in the ethics world
  • Identify the rules that apply to taxes
  • Locate resources for tax ethics
  • Develop quality control procedures for your tax practice
  • Apply the rules for Circular 230 to real-life examples
  • Maintain an ethical tax practice

Nicholas Preusch, CPA, JD, LLM, is a tax manager with PBMares, LLP. Nicholas has worked with the Internal Revenue Service as a Revenue Agent and an Attorney with the IRS Office of Professional Responsibility. Nicholas has authored publications for the AICPA’s Journal of Accountancy, AICPA’s Tax Advisor, NATP’s Tax Pro Journal, and CCH’s Journal of Tax Practice and Procedure. He also co-authored a textbook, Tax Preparer Penalties and Circular 230 Enforcement, published by Thomson Reuters. Nicholas has been recognized as the Top 5 Under 35 CPAs in Virginia, and is a member of the VSCPA’s Tax Advisory Committee and the AICPA’s Tax Practice and Responsibilities Committee. Nicholas is an adjunct professor with the University of Mary Washington. He is a graduate of Carthage College, University of Connecticut (M.S. in Accounting), Case Western Reserve University School of Law (J.D.), and Georgetown University (LLM in Taxation).
